Floor plumbing installation services involve setting up the essential pipes and fixtures that supply water to various parts of a property. This process typically includes installing or replacing pipes for sinks, toilets, showers, bathtubs, and appliances such as dishwashers and washing machines. Proper installation ensures that water flows efficiently and safely throughout the property, reducing the risk of leaks, water damage, and plumbing failures. When a home is being built, renovated, or experiencing outdated or damaged piping, professional contractors can handle the installation to meet the specific needs of the property.
These services are vital for addressing a variety of plumbing problems. For instance, if a property has persistent leaks, low water pressure, or frequent clogs, it may be due to faulty or improperly installed pipes. In cases where a home’s plumbing system is aging or has suffered damage from corrosion or freezing, replacing or upgrading the floor plumbing can prevent costly repairs down the line. Additionally, new property owners or those remodeling kitchens and bathrooms might need expert installation to ensure the plumbing system functions correctly and meets current standards.

The overview below groups typical Floor Plumbing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in San Dimas,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or plumbing fixes like leak repairs or fixture replacements generally range from $150 to $500.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, with fewer projects pushing into the higher end of the range.
Fixture Installations - Installing new fixtures such as toilets or sinks usually costs between $250 and $600. Local contractors often complete these projects within this range, though larger or more complex installations can cost more.
Pipe Replacement - Replacing sections of damaged or outdated piping can vary from $1,000 to $3,500 depending on the scope and accessibility. Larger projects involving extensive piping tend to re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Full System Replacement - Complete overhaul of a home's plumbing system typically ranges from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. These larger, more complex projects are less common and often exceed the lower cost ranges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ing floor plumbing systems? Floor plumbing installation typically includes setting up pipes, drains, and fixtures beneath the flooring to ensure proper water flow and drainage for bathrooms, kitchens, or laundry areas.
Can existing flooring be preserved during floor plumbing installation? In many cases, local contractors can work around existing flooring or recommend minimal removal options to install or upgrade floor plumbing without extensive disruption.
What types of fixtures can be connected to floor plumbing systems? Floor plumbing can accommodate a variety of fixtures such as toilets, sinks, laundry tubs, and floor drains, depending on the specific setup and needs of the space.
Are there different methods for installing floor plumbing in new constructions versus renovations? Yes, new constructions often allow for more straightforward installation, while renovations may require adapting existing structures to accommodate new or upgraded floor plumbing.
How do local service providers ensure proper installation of floor plumbing? Local contractors follow best practices to ensure secure connections, proper drainage, and compliance with building codes, helping to prevent leaks and future issues.
